The Asia/Pacific theater of World War II saw a titanic battle between Imperial Japan and the Allies, with the United States playing a dominant role. However, the British and Commonwealth forces also made significant contributions, involving over a million men and vast armadas of ships and aircraft. This was a difficult and often desperate conflict fought against a skilled and ruthless enemy, with the British initially suffering the worst defeats ever to befall their armed forces. Despite this, the British persevered and slowly turned the tables on their Japanese antagonists. Fighting over an immense area that stretched from India in the west to the Solomon Islands in the east and Australia in the south to the waters off Japan in the north, British and Commonwealth forces eventually scored a string of stirring victories that avenged their earlier defeats and helped facilitate the demise of the Japanese Empire.
Forgotten War is a meticulously researched book that provides a complete, balanced, and detailed account of the role that British and Commonwealth forces played on land, sea, and in the air during this crucial struggle. It also offers unique analysis regarding the effectiveness and relevance of this collective effort and the contributions it made to the overall Allied victory.
